Salem is a major industrial hub in Tamil Nadu, recognized for its significant steel production, textile mills, and mineral wealth. Known for its historical temples, the city features the ancient Arulmigu Sugavaneswarar Swamy Temple, which dates back to the Chola period. Visitors often explore the architectural heritage at the Arulmigu Sri Kottai Mariamman Temple located near the Thirumanimutharu River. The city serves as a gateway to surrounding hill stations, integrating industrial development with traditional spiritual landmarks like the Skandasramam Murugan Temple.

October to March, as the weather is cooler and more pleasant for outdoor exploration compared to the intense summer heat.
2-3 days
The city is best navigated using auto-rickshaws, app-based ride-hailing services, and a comprehensive local bus network.
The areas surrounding Five Roads and Omalur Main Road are the most convenient for travelers, offering proximity to hotels, transport hubs, and dining.
Mid-range; the city offers a variety of affordable accommodations and local dining options alongside mid-tier hotel chains.
